Chico's FAS, Inc. Fills Senior Marketing Positions and Announces Additional Management Promotion

04/03/2006
         * Michael J. Leedy Hired as Chief Marketing Officer
         * Peter J. Leech Hired to Oversee Direct Marketing
         * Sandy Rhodes Promoted to Senior Vice President/General Counsel

FORT MYERS, Fla., April 3 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Chico's FAS, Inc. (NYSE: CHS) today announced two senior marketing additions and one additional management promotion as part of its continuing effort to position the Company for its future growth.

(Logo: http://www.newscom.com/cgi-bin/prnh/20030428/CHICOLOGO )

Michael J. Leedy has joined the Company as Senior Vice President - Chief Marketing Officer. Mr. Leedy will be reporting to Chuck Nesbit, Executive Vice President - Chief Operating Officer. Mr. Leedy takes over responsibility for coordinating with the senior merchandising officers for the Chico's, White House | Black Market, Soma by Chico's, and Fitigues brands and the rest of the Company's executive team, with the goal of developing clear positioning and distinctive strategies for each of our brands. He will be responsible for overseeing and directing all of the Company's marketing activities, with the continuing objectives of sustaining our existing customer relationships and establishing new ones. Mr. Leedy will also be responsible for developing enhanced e-commerce capabilities for all of the Company's brands.

Mr. Leedy comes to Chico's from American Eagle Outfitters. From 1995 to 2006, he held various senior marketing positions at American Eagle, most recently serving as its Executive Vice President and Chief Marketing Officer. At American Eagle, Mr. Leedy started and developed that company's successful e-commerce business, ae.com. Prior to joining American Eagle, he served as President of Method, Inc., a retail brand strategy firm and, prior to that, held various positions with The Limited, Inc.

Peter J. Leech has joined the Company as its Vice President - Direct Marketing. He will be reporting to Michael Leedy, our new Senior Vice President - Chief Marketing Officer. Mr. Leech will be responsible for overseeing all facets of the Company's direct to consumer marketing and the administration of its highly successful loyalty programs. Prior to joining Chico's, Mr. Leech served as Group Director/EVP of Targeted Marketing for Littlewoods Shop Direct Group, in the United Kingdom. Prior to Littlewoods, Mr. Leech held various senior level direct marketing positions at CoolSavings Inc., Equilum LLC, and The Partnering Group.

Alexander "Sandy" Rhodes has been promoted to Senior Vice President, General Counsel and Secretary, in recognition of his expanded responsibilities associated with managing the various legal matters that our Company must address in its daily business operations. Mr. Rhodes has served as the Vice President-Corporate Counsel and Corporate Secretary of the Company since October 2004. He has been with the Company since January 2003, when he first joined the Company's in-house legal staff to focus primarily on intellectual property issues. From 1997 through December 2002, Mr. Rhodes practiced law with the Annis Mitchell Cockey Edwards & Roehn and Carlton Fields law firms working primarily in the areas of commercial litigation and intellectual property.

The Company is a specialty retailer of private label, sophisticated, casual-to-dressy clothing, intimates, complementary accessories, and other non-clothing gift items. The Company operates 786 women's specialty stores, including stores in 47 states, the District of Columbia, the U.S. Virgin Islands and Puerto Rico operating under the Chico's, White House | Black Market, Soma by Chico's and Fitigues names. The Company owns 505 Chico's front-line stores, 31 Chico's outlet stores, 200 White House | Black Market front-line stores, 8 White House | Black Market outlet stores, 16 Soma by Chico's stores, 11 Fitigues front-line stores and 1 Fitigues outlet store; franchisees own and operate 14 Chico's stores.
